In an ESPN Sport Science video on stealing bases, the host John Brenkus rattles off these stats for Major League Players:A runner with a leadoff of 12 feet (there are 90 feet between the bases) can reach second base in 3.5 seconds. The pitcher's windup takes .8 seconds and his pitch reaches the plate in .45 seconds. The catcher then gets off his through in an average time of .9 seconds. Throwing the ball at 90 mph it reaches second base in 1.1 seconds. The total of all this is 3.25 seconds, beating the runner by .25 seconds. In case you're wondering, the blink of an eye is about .20 secondsThis is why umpiring is so difficult. Here are some other facts mentioned in the video. If the runner can get just a .05 second jump (.05 seconds!) he will be successful. However, 05 seconds too late from the ideal. The advantage to the base runner is the "jump!" The advantage to the catcher--the most important part is the accuracy of his throw.1.
